Abstract

1. Способ получения N,N'-тетраметилметилендиаминщавелевокислый формулы (1):отличающийся тем, что N,N'-тетраметилметилендиамин подвергают взаимодействию с водным раствором щавелевой кислоты (СООН), взятыми в мольном соотношении N,N'-тетраметилметилендиамин : (СООН)=1:1, реакцию проводят при перемешивании в течение 0,5-1 ч при комнатной (~20°С) температуре и атмосферном давлении.2. Применение N,N'-тетраметилметилендиаминщавелевокислого формулы (1) в качестве средства для борьбы с почвенной и поверхностно-семенной инфекцией.1. The method of obtaining N, N'-tetramethylmethylenediamine oxalic acid of the formula (1): characterized in that N, N'-tetramethylmethylenediamine is reacted with an aqueous solution of oxalic acid (COOH) taken in a molar ratio of N, N'-tetramethylmethylenediamine: (COOH) = 1: 1, the reaction is carried out with stirring for 0.5-1 h at room (~ 20 ° C) temperature and atmospheric pressure. 2. The use of N, N'-tetramethylmethylenediamine oxalate formula (1) as a means to combat soil and surface-seed infection.
